Pickle Llama Walks Out of Steering Committee Mid-Sentence; Committee Continues Steering Nothing

Minutes record the departure as “noted.”

The Pickle Llama left a scheduled steering committee meeting fourteen minutes in, during a sentence, which was his own.

According to minutes obtained by the Gazette, the committee was reviewing the agenda for the meeting at which the agenda for the quarterly review would be set. The Llama had been asked to speak to readiness. He said, “There is no Phase Two,” stood, and was gone before the chair finished thanking him.

Minutes record the departure as “noted.”

The committee continued for a further ninety minutes. It approved the agenda, deferred two decisions to a working group, and scheduled the working group’s first meeting for a date the working group will choose.

No decision was taken. The committee steers a program that has not moved since March.

There is no Phase Two.
